数据无法存储MySQL可能存在异常(mysql不能保存数据)

在今天的信息化时代,数据成为各行各业的核心,因此,数据存储和处理的稳定性非常关键。MySQL数据库作为目前最流行的关系型数据库之一,被广泛应用于各个领域。然而,在使用MySQL过程中,我们经常会遇到一些麻烦,比如数据无法存储的情况。这时候,很可能是MySQL出现了异常。

一般来说,MySQL数据存储异常的原因主要有以下几个方面:

1.数据库配置的不当。如果MySQL的配置参数不合适,例如缓冲池的大小设置过小,就有可能导致无法存储大量数据。

2.数据表结构问题。如果数据库的表结构存在错误,比如字段类型设置错误,就会导致数据存储失败。

3.硬件问题。如果存储MySQL数据库的磁盘空间不足,或者磁盘发生故障,就会导致无法存储数据。

针对以上几种情况,我们有以下几种策略:

1.调整数据库参数。针对MySQL数据库参数的配置,我们可以通过修改my.cnf文件中的参数进行调整,例如可以增加缓冲池的大小、优化检索算法等等。

2.修改表结构。如果数据库表结构出现问题,我们可以通过修改表结构来解决。除了手动修改外,还可以使用PHPMyAdmin等数据库工具来对MySQL数据库进行管理。

3.更换硬件。如果MySQL数据库存储的磁盘空间不足或发生故障,我们可以更换硬件,或者对MySQL的备份进行恢复,这里就可以用到一些比较常见的备份方案,例如可以使用mysqldump命令对MySQL进行备份。

除了上述三种策略之外,我们还可以通过一些小技巧来避免MySQL数据存储异常的发生。例如,我们可以在MySQL数据库中加入数据索引,以提高数据检索的效率;又或者,我们可以设置数据库的自动缩放功能,以提高存储空间的使用效率。

在处理MySQL存储异常的过程中,我们可以通过查看MySQL的警告日志或错误日志,来获取错误信息,以方便快速定位问题,并进行相应的解决。

综上所述,MySQL数据存储异常的问题是一个比较常遇到的问题。通过对各种可能原因的了解,以及针对性的解决策略,我们可以有效的避免MySQL发生数据存储异常的情况,以提高数据的存储和处理效率。


数据运维技术 » 数据无法存储MySQL可能存在异常(mysql不能保存数据)